Curve 11160c4

11160 = 23 · 32 · 5 · 31



Data for elliptic curve 11160c4

Field Data Notes
Atkin-Lehner 2+ 3- 5+ 31+ Signs for the Atkin-Lehner involutions
Class 11160c Isogeny class
Conductor 11160 Conductor
∏ cp 8 Product of Tamagawa factors cp
Δ 62046425917440 = 211 · 38 · 5 · 314 Discriminant
Eigenvalues 2+ 3- 5+  0  0 -2 -6  4 Hecke eigenvalues for primes up to 20
Equation [0,0,0,-20163,1034782] [a1,a2,a3,a4,a6]
j 607199886722/41558445 j-invariant
L 1.2213865255975 L(r)(E,1)/r!
Ω 0.61069326279875 Real period
R 1 Regulator
r 0 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 22320g3 89280by3 3720g3 55800bn3 Quadratic twists by: -4 8 -3 5
